Andrew Cameron, QPM, is the former Chief Constable, Central Scotland Police. He joined the police as a cadet at the age of 15. As a police-sponsored student, he graduated with a BA in Business Administration from the University of Strathclyde in 1983. He rose to be the Chief Constable of Central Scotland Police (2000-2008) and served as President of the Association of Chief Police Officers Scotland. He was appointed a CBE for services to the police in the New Year Honours 2008. In 2008, he was awarded Alumnus of the Year by the University of Strathclyde.
